Self-Cleaning Options

For the busy home owner the oven that has self-cleaning features can be a real time savings. Self-cleaning cycles employ steam or high temperatures to remove food residue and soil. Steam cycles are designed to eliminate dirt between cleanings. High-temperature cycles work to get rid of even the most stubborn burnt foods and smoke. Certain models require that the oven be preheated before beginning a self-cleaning cycle; others will automatically preheat during the cleaning.

When using the self-cleaning option it is important to adhere to the instructions of the manufacturer. The oven's heating elements as well as the oven door will be very hot during the self-cleaning process and built in single fan oven could be damaged due to the extreme heat. Certain models also require that the broker pan, brokers grid, or any cookware be removed from the oven prior conducting a self-cleaning cycle.

It's also important to be aware that steam and high-heat self-cleaning appliances produce unpleasant odors, which can linger in the kitchen for a long period of time. The fumes these cycles emit can irritate some pets and children as well as those who suffer from respiratory issues. It is best to run the self-cleaning process before grime accumulates heavily, and ventilate the room when the oven is in operation.

Wi-Fi Controls

Smart ovens that have wifi connectivity let you control your appliance using a smartphone app. They often have useful cooking and maintenance functions. Certain smart ovens, like those from Bosch Siemens and Gaggenau with Home Connect with sensor-enabled technology, provide to ensure solid results. Some models have interchangeable smart oven accessories like baking stones and steamed to allow for advanced cooking techniques.

Smart ovens also provide various preprogrammed recipes that eliminate the guesswork from meal planning. They can even alert you when your food is ready.
